From the castle at Ay Marina you can see right through to Lakki (with Pandeli below and Kalymnos in the distance) - it will take us a day to sail there but we can return on our bikes in 30 minutes!

Continuing our journey round Leros, we stop and visit the magnificent Venetian castle in Ay Marina. It's possible to see most of the island. We spend the night in Xero Campos and arrive back in Lakki on Saturday to spend a few days getting ready for haul out.
